PAIRS CHAMPIONSHIP

The Pairs Championship has reached the end oil' the section play. Some good games were played and in some cases surprise wins were recorded. In A Section two teams Bullard and Burgess and Cole and Sloane tied with . six wins, while Hayward and Loane won the B Section with six wins. A Section: Luxton, Tippett 1 win; Bullard, Burgess 6; Cole, Sloane 6; McLeod, Francis 2; Drube, Dixon 2; Healy, Grant 0; Shapley, Canning 1; Pearson, King 3. B Section: Hayward, Loane 6; Currah, Baxter 4; Mclsaac, Chambers 3; Oswald, Shaw 1; Creeke, Marsh 2; Salmon, White 2; Littlejohn, Howat 4. Championshiu Singles: The final game to be played was between Mclsaac, 2 lifer, and Littlejohn, 1 life. Afte;r a neck and neck go with some excellent bowling an extra head had to be played and Mclsaac scored two to win tlie championship by 2018.
